Job summary
An established industry player is seeking a talented embedded software engineer with extensive experience in C and C++. This role involves designing, developing, and testing embedded software projects while collaborating closely with cross-functional teams. You'll be responsible for translating complex requirements into robust software solutions, ensuring high-quality deliverables throughout the software development lifecycle. If you thrive in a dynamic environment and are passionate about embedded systems and real-time applications, this opportunity is perfect for you to make a significant impact in a cutting-edge field.
Qualifications
8+ years of experience in embedded software development.
Expert in C and C++ programming for embedded systems.
Responsibilities
Design and develop embedded software through all phases of the lifecycle.
Translate customer requirements into software specifications.
